Role purpose:

  • To provide HR advise and administration services to all leaders, people managers and employees across the business always ensuring best in class HR service delivery.
  • To provide advice and guidance on all HR policies and processes and ensure alignment to global Vodafone standards.
  • To manage the delivery of high-quality HR data and provide value-add service to the business that will inform the HR strategy and decision making.
  • Drive a culture of continuous process improvement, with a tight focus on data integrity and an excellent service to all internal and external customers.
  • Oversight responsibility for travel (visas, transportation, and accommodation) locally internationally.

Job Description

Job Title: HR Shared Services Specialist

Job Responsibility

  • Responsible for the operational delivery of HR Services to the business, and the implementation and delivery in line with best practice and business requirements.
  • Oversees the management of HR queries using EIC ensuring that KPIs are met consistently.
  • Provides coaching and expert advice where necessary and specifically to the team members.
  • Oversees provision of administration and consulting services to all leaders, people managers and employees, on common HR processes/
  • Oversees regular process reviews to ensure compliance and to evaluate effectiveness.
  • Oversees ongoing improvements to data integrity
  • Oversees the production of standard HR reporting and analysis of outputs
  • Provides guidance to line managers and employees on HR policies, procedures, and practices always ensuring excellent service provision
  • Work closely with HR Business Partners & COE’s to ensure seamless provision of appropriate advisory services
  • Ensures requirements of the VF GH HR Reporting schedule are fulfilled, involving preparation & submission of:
  • HR Dashboard to HR SLT, COEs & HR Business Partners monthly
  • Ad Hoc reporting as requested by HR team members of the business.

Core competencies, knowledge, and experience

  • Excellent computer skills, Word, Excel, PowerPoint.
  • Must be fluent in the English language both written and spoken.
  • Self-motivated, disciplined and organized.
  • Ability to meet targets and deadlines while maintaining a professional standard.
  • Ability to communicate effectively at all levels.
  • Have the drive towards continuous development and improvement.
  • Proven ability to suggest and implement new processes and procedures.
  • Self-starter with an innovative approach to work.
  • Flexible and able to manage and adapt in a fast-changing environment.
  • Ability to reorganize resources at short notice to deliver required results.
  • Knowledge of policy development and implementation.
  • Knowledge of process mapping and improvement.
  • Able to coach and advice Line managers and employees on the HR Service offering and all Touchpoints.
  • Able to research, prepare and communicate and represent policy position.
  • Knowledge in Success Factors will be an added advantage.
  • Knowledge of Ghanaian labor law/industrial relations will be an added advantage.

Must have technical / professional qualifications:

  • A relevant first degree preferably in Social Sciences or Business Administration (HR option) from a recognised university (B.A./ B.Sc.).
  • CIPD/ CIHRM/ SPHRI/ SHRM membership and certification will be an added advantage.
